BJYM Appoints Ashmeet Singh Sethi as Hazaribagh District Chief
Experienced party member to lead youth wing operations in key Jharkhand district
Ashmeet Singh Sethi has been named the new BJYM organization in-charge for Hazaribagh district, promising dedicated leadership.
RANCHI – The Bhartiya Janata Yuva Morcha has appointed Ashmeet Singh Sethi as the organization in-charge for Hazaribagh district, marking a significant development in the party’s youth wing.
Sethi’s appointment has been met with enthusiasm from party leaders and members alike.
"I am deeply honored by the responsibility the party has entrusted to me. I will fulfil this role with full dedication and devotion," Sethi expressed upon receiving the news.
The newly appointed district chief brings a wealth of experience to his role.
Sethi has previously served in various capacities within the BJYM, including as a member of the Ranchi district working committee and state co-office minister.
His extensive background in party operations has earned him respect within the organization.
BJP state president Babulal Marandi extended his congratulations to Sethi on this appointment.
Rajya Sabha MP Deepak Prakash and BJYM state president Shashank Raj also offered their best wishes to the new district chief.
